How To Choose The Right Tyres In Albury For Local & Rural Driving Conditions
Whether you’re driving across smooth city streets or heading out onto unsealed country roads, your tyres are the one thing connecting your vehicle to the ground. Choosing the right tyres isn’t just about size or brand; it’s about finding ones that perform safely and reliably on local roads and rough rural conditions.
From tread design to durability and weather performance, the right tyre choice can improve handling, fuel economy and longevity. Here’s what drivers should consider when choosing the ideal tyres in Albury for where and how they drive.
1. Understanding Your Driving Environment
Before selecting new tyres, think about the types of roads you drive on most often. Local drivers in regional areas encounter a wide mix of conditions, from paved urban streets to rough, gravel or muddy tracks.
In general:
- City driving: Smooth bitumen roads, low wear, high traffic.
- Rural driving: Uneven surfaces, potholes, loose gravel, and dust.
- Mixed conditions: Frequent transitions between highway and country roads.
If your vehicle regularly travels on and off sealed roads, you’ll need tyres that balance comfort, grip and resilience to prevent premature wear or punctures.
2. Tyre Types & Their Applications
Different tyres are engineered for specific purposes. The type you choose should reflect your driving habits and the environment in which you drive.
Common tyre types include:
- Highway Terrain (H/T): Designed for smooth, sealed roads with low noise and excellent comfort.
- All-Terrain (A/T): A versatile choice for drivers who split time between highways and unsealed roads.
- Mud Terrain (M/T): Built for heavy-duty performance in rugged off-road conditions with deep tread patterns for traction.
For most drivers navigating a blend of local and rural roads in Albury, all-terrain tyres offer the best balance between strength, safety and ride comfort.
3. Tread Patterns & Grip
Your tyres’ tread pattern directly affects traction, braking and handling, especially in wet or loose conditions.
Here are tread styles to consider:
- Symmetrical: Ideal for consistent performance and even wear on highways.
- Asymmetrical: Offers enhanced cornering and grip in varied conditions.
- Directional: Designed for maximum wet-weather traction and water dispersion.
Deeper tread patterns are essential for vehicles that encounter dirt roads or wet surfaces, as they provide better grip and reduce the risk of hydroplaning.
4. Durability & Load Capacity
Durability is crucial for drivers tackling long distances or rough terrain. The tyre’s load index indicates how much weight it can safely carry, while its speed rating shows how it performs under pressure.
When comparing tyres:
- Check the manufacturer’s load & speed specifications
- Choose reinforced or heavy-duty tyres for towing or commercial use
- Consider puncture-resistant compounds if you drive on gravel or rocky roads
A well-chosen set of tyres not only lasts longer but also ensures your suspension and steering components remain in good condition.
5. Weather & Seasonal Performance
Australia’s varied climate means your tyres need to handle both heat and rainfall. High temperatures can cause tyre pressure fluctuations, while wet roads demand reliable grip and water dispersion.
When choosing tyres, consider:
- Summer tyres: Offer excellent dry-road traction but wear faster in extreme heat.
- All-season tyres: Deliver balanced performance for changing weather conditions.
- Wet-weather tread: Helps channel water away to reduce the risk of skidding.
If you frequently drive in areas that experience heavy rain or temperature changes, all-season tyres with high water evacuation capabilities are a safe and practical choice.
6. Fuel Efficiency & Rolling Resistance
The harder your tyres work to roll, the more fuel your vehicle consumes. Modern tyres are designed to reduce rolling resistance, improving both performance and economy.
Look for:
- Tyres labelled as “low rolling resistance”
- Lightweight construction materials that still maintain strength
- Regular pressure checks to maintain optimal efficiency
Maintaining correct tyre inflation and alignment can also enhance fuel efficiency, resulting in smoother drives and lower long-term running costs.
7. Balancing Comfort & Noise Levels
Drivers who spend a significant amount of time on highways or commute daily should also consider ride comfort and noise levels. Tyres with optimised tread design reduce vibration and road noise, creating a smoother and quieter journey.
To improve driving comfort:
- Choose tyres with sound-dampening tread blocks
- Maintain regular tyre rotations & wheel balancing
- Avoid aggressive tread types unless required for off-road use
Comfort doesn’t mean compromising performance. Modern tyre technology offers a balance between quiet operation and dependable grip.
8. Professional Fitting & Maintenance
Even the best tyres need proper installation and maintenance to perform at their best. Professional fitting ensures the tyres are aligned, balanced, and inflated correctly according to your vehicle’s specifications.
Essential maintenance practices:
- Rotate tyres every 10,000 kilometres
- Check pressure monthly & before long trips
- Have your alignment checked after hitting potholes or kerbs
Many tyre shops offer ongoing servicing such as puncture repairs, retreads and replacements. This ensures that your investment lasts longer and your vehicle remains safe on the road.
